Profile

Kathrine Mallory specialises exclusively in the field of personal injury litigation acting for both Claimants and Defendants. She is regularly instructed by both Trade Unions and Insurance Companies. Kathrine regularly appears before CICAP acting on behalf of victims of crimes of violence. She also has particular expertise in advising on aspects of pecuniary loss within the CICA schemes.
 
Kathrine Mallory’s practice includes:

  • Industrial accidents and disease.
  • Road traffic cases.
  • Employer’s Liability cases.
  • Highway and Slipping litigation.
  • Criminal injury compensation claims.
  • Compensation recovery claims before the Medical Appeal Tribunal and Social Security Appeal Tribunal.
  • Inquests, predominantly deaths caused in road traffic accidents and fatal accidents at work.
